Transaction 50207ea9885c7cfb33c058977739d7c8f606cb2c1a0fc2d842cea1fc83d44cd0
1 Input
1 Output
-
50207ea9885c7cfb33c058977739d7c8f606cb2c1a0fc2d842cea1fc83d44cd0:0
- value
- 536555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37666764382b652d5d3431c3c4f28e03debf3 OP_EQUAL
- address
- 3BMEXks3Xo7g68bZiswTMHANR6SpARR33g